  • ModerateFDA (Devices)·Z-1221-2026·2026-02-11

    Hematology diluents recalled over elevated platelet background check counts

    Beckman Coulter is recalling 76,098 units of COULTER DxH Diluent and DxH ECO Diluent because specific lots contribute to elevated platelet Daily Checks background counts.

  • HighFDA (Devices)·Z-2572-2025·2025-09-24

    DxH 900 hematology analyzers recalled over erroneously high hemoglobin results

    UniCel DxH 900 Coulter Cellular Analysis Systems configured with the LED HGB photometer are recalled because they may produce erroneously high hemoglobin results on samples with elevated white blood cell counts.
